45-30-82
Section 45-30-82 Compensation; expense allowance. (a) In Franklin County, the judge of probate
shall receive as compensation a salary in an amount equal to that received by the circuit
judge, which shall be payable in equal monthly installments by proper warrant drawn on the
general fund of the county. (b) Any compensation or expense allowance allowed by law to be
paid to the officer in his or her capacity as chair of the county commission shall continue
to be paid the officer. (Act 82-506, p. 837, §§1, 2.)...

45-13-100
Section 45-13-100 Expense allowance. In Clarke County, each member of the county board of education
is hereby entitled to an additional monthly expense allowance of seventy-five dollars ($75)
a month. The allowance shall be in addition to any and all other compensation, salary, or
expense allowance heretofore provided by law and shall be paid in equal monthly installments
out of the same funds as other compensation and expense allowances are paid to members. (Act
81-575, p. 960, §1.)...

45-25-60
Section 45-25-60 Compensation. (a) The Coroner of DeKalb County shall receive an expense allowance
in the amount of six hundred dollars ($600) per month. The expense allowance provided in this
section shall be in lieu of any other salary, allowance, expense allowance, or other compensation
provided for by general or local law and shall commence on June 1, 1997. (b) The Coroner of
DeKalb County shall be entitled to receive an additional expense allowance in the amount of
four hundred dollars ($400) per month to be paid out of the county general fund. This expense
allowance shall be in addition to any and all other compensation, salary, and expense allowances
provided for by law. (Act 97-269, p. 485, §1; Act 2003-256, p. 623, §1.)...

45-33-70
Section 45-33-70 Expense allowance. Each member of the Hale County Commission shall receive
an expense allowance in the amount necessary to bring the total annual compensation, including
salary and expense allowances, to the amount of fourteen thousand six hundred dollars ($14,600).
This expense allowance shall be payable out of the General Fund of Hale County. Beginning
with the next term of office, in lieu of current salary and expense allowances, the compensation
of each member of the Hale County Commission shall be as provided by state law. (Act 2003-280,
p. 675, §1.)...

45-43-230
Section 45-43-230 Expense allowance; additional compensation. (a) The Sheriff of Lowndes County
shall receive an additional expense allowance in the amount of ten thousand dollars ($10,000)
per annum, payable in equal monthly installments from the general fund of the county as other
county employees are paid. This expense allowance shall be in addition to all other expense
allowances, compensation, or other salary provided by law and may be treated as compensation
for retirement contributions. (b) Beginning with the next term of office, the annual salary
for the sheriff shall be increased by ten thousand dollars ($10,000) per annum, payable in
equal monthly installments from the general fund of the county as other county employees are
paid and, at that time, subsection (a) shall become null and void. (Act 2017-143, § 1; Act
2017-172, § 1.)...

45-34-100
Section 45-34-100 Expense allowance. (a) In Henry County, each member of the county board of
education is entitled to receive a monthly expense allowance of two hundred dollars ($200),
to be paid from school funds, and as reimbursement for expenses incurred in Henry County,
Alabama. Such allowance shall be in addition to any other allowance or compensation provided
by law. (b) The operation of this section shall be retroactive to October 1, 1980, and all
actions taken and payments made pursuant thereto on and after that date are ratified and confirmed.
(Act 86-385, p. 571, §§1, 3.)...

45-48-101
Section 45-48-101 Expense allowance. (a) Each member of the Marshall County Board of Education
shall receive an expense allowance in the amount of three hundred dollars ($300) per month.
(b) If the monthly compensation of the members of the Marshall County Board of Education is
increased pursuant to authority granted in any subsequent act of the Alabama Legislature,
the amount of the expense allowance provided to the members of the board by subsection (a)
shall be reduced by an equal amount. (Act 99-539, p. 1173, §§ 1, 2.)...

45-16-110.01
Section 45-16-110.01 Election officers - Expense allowance; total compensation. (a) In Coffee
County, an election officer who works at polling places shall receive an additional expense
allowance in an amount which, together with any amount paid by the state pursuant to Section
17-6-13, will make the total paid to each clerk one hundred dollars ($100) per day and the
total amount paid to each returning officer and each inspector one hundred twenty-five dollars
($125) per day for each day the election officer works at the polls during an election. (b)
In the event the amount paid to the election officers in Coffee County by the state pursuant
to the general law equals or exceeds the amount provided in subsection (a), this section shall
be null and void and shall be repealed. (Act 2006-331, p. 729, §§1, 2.)...
